N. T. Rama Rao becomes the first chief Minister of Andhra Pradesh in 1983. N. T. Rama Rao was sworn in as the 10th and the first non-Congress Chief Minister of the state on 9th January 1983 with ten cabinet ministers and five ministers of State.
